Twitter employees to receive significant performance-based stock awards
Elon Musk has sent a memo titled 'Performance Awards' to Twitter employees. The memo promises that the remaining employees will receive ‘very significant’ performance-based stock awards. The awards will be given out on March 24th.

In the memo Musk said, “This past week, we completed a difficult organizational overhaul focused on improving future execution, using as much feedback as we could gather from the entire company. Those who remain are highly regarded by those around them.” 

Recently, Elon Musk has also shut two out of three Twitter India offices. The company has told its staff to work from home. The main focus is to shut down offices around the world as part of an effort to get Twitter financially stable by late 2023.

The company has closed its offices in the political center of New Delhi and the financial hub of Mumbai. The southern tech hub of Bengaluru mostly houses engineers and it will work as usual.

As earlier, Twitter reportedly fired over 90% of the workforce in India which is nearly 200-plus staff in India over the weekend last year as part of the global restructuring exercise initiated by the company’s new owner Elon Musk.

After acquiring Twitter in a $44 Bn deal, Tesla boss Musk has initiated a complete overhaul of the company’s employee structure and business model. Just after taking ownership of the company, Musk fired Twitter’s top executives, including its CEO Parag Agrawal, CFO Ned Segal, and legal affairs and policy chief Vijaya Gadde.

Earlier a report claimed that Twitter about 80 percent of its employees shrunk since Elon Musk took over. The report also claimed that now the headcount is nearly 1,300 working employees. However, Elon Musk issued a clarification tweet correcting the number reported in the article along with additional details. He said that there are 2300 actively working employees.
